To enhance workplace safety in the construction industry it is important to understand interrelationships among safety risk factors associated with construction accidents. This study incorporates the systems theory into Heinrich's domino theory to explore the interrelationships of risks and break the chain of accident causation. Through both empirical and statistical analyses of 9358 accidents which occurred in the U.S. construction industry between 2002 and 2011, the study investigates relationships between accidents and injury elements (e.g., injury type, part of body, injury severity) and the nature of construction injuries by accident type. The study then discusses relationships between accidents and risks, including worker behavior, injury source, and environmental condition, and identifies key risk factors and risk combinations causing accidents. The research outcomes will assist safety managers to prioritize risks according to the likelihood of accident occurrence and injury characteristics, and pay more attention to balancing significant risk relationships to prevent accidents and achieve safer working environments.  相似文献

Applying the principles of sustainability to human activities ultimately must result in the scrutiny of all sectors of economic activity to assess the changes required to provide for a high quality of life for future generations. A high priority for evaluation, in the light of its impacts on environmental quality and resources, is industrial activity in general and the construction industry specifically. The construction sector consumes 40% of all extracted materials in the USA, and accounts for 30% of national energy consumption for its operation. The sustainability of this industrial sector is dependent on a fundamental shift in the way resources are used, from non-renewables to renewables, from high levels of waste to high levels of reuse and recycling, and from products based on lowest first cost to those based on life-cycle costs and full cost accounting, especially as applied to waste and emissions from the industrial processes that support construction activity. The emerging field of industrial ecology provides some insights into sustainability in the built environment or sustainable construction. Construction, like other industries, would benefit from observing the metabolic behaviour of natural systems where sustainability is built in. This paper describes a view of the construction industry based on natural systems and industrial ecology for the purpose of beginning the discovery of how to shift the construction industry and its supporting materials industries onto a path much closer to the ideals of sustainability.  相似文献

The construction industry is an industry of major strategic importance. Its level of productivity has a significant effect on national economic growth. Productivity indicators are examined. The indicators consist of labour productivity, capital productivity, labour competitiveness, capital intensity and added value content of data, which are obtained from the published census/biannual surveys of the construction industry between the years 1999 and 2011 from the Department of Statistics of Malaysia. The results indicated that there is an improvement in the labour productivity, but the value-added content is declining. The civil engineering and special trades subsectors are more productive than the residential and non-residential subsectors in terms of labour productivity because machine-for-labour substitution is a more important process in those subsectors. The capital-intensive characteristics of civil engineering and special trade works enable these subsectors to achieve higher added value per labour cost but not the capital productivity. The added value per labour cost is lower in larger organizations despite higher capital productivity. However, the capital intensity is lower and unit labour cost is higher in the larger organizations.  相似文献

Measuring the value of information sharing (VIS) in different inventory policies can help general contractor to improve materials and equipments management in construction supply chain. The models for measuring the VIS under (s, S) and Periodic Review (PR) inventory policies are established. A method to compare the VIS is given in a two-level construction supply chain, which aims to measure the impacts of supply quantity information of materials on general contractor's service level and total inventory cost under different inventory policies. A numerical example is proposed to explore the gap of VIS between (s, S) and PR inventory policies in a rebar supply chain. The results show that general contractor's service level in (s, S) inventory is higher than PR's and total inventory cost in (s, S) inventory is lower than PR's in the case of no information sharing. In the case of information sharing, general contractor's service level in PR inventory policy is higher than (s, S) policy; however, it is implemented by the increase of total inventory cost. This research provides valuable information to help general contractor to make correct decision on inventory management in supply chain at firm-level.  相似文献

This research investigated the effectiveness of Portland cement in the stabilization of Nigerian coal-reject and evaluated the potential use of the stabilized coal-reject for various construction purposes. Standard laboratory tests were performed to determine the engineering properties of the coal-reject in its natural state and after treatment with increasing percentages of Portland cement. The results indicate a significant improvement in the engineering properties of the coal-reject with a reduction in plasticity and shrinkage, as well as an increase in the strength and bearing capacity. With the addition of 2% Portland cement, the material met most Nigerian construction specifications for fills, embankment and sub-base. However, even with 10% Portland cement, it was only marginally suitable for the base course of heavily trafficked highways.   相似文献
